Ac contactors – Definition & Types
An AC contactor functions as an electromechanical control device designed to establish or interrupt electrical connectivity between power sources and high-capacity loads. Equipped with integrated voltage transient suppression, these devices provide reliable switching operations in power distribution systems. Their primary applications encompass electrical apparatus control and power network management, particularly for operating industrial-scale loads such as motor drives, thermal regulation systems, and illumination control circuits.
As a standardized switching solution, AC contactors serve as critical interface components between control circuits and power equipment, enabling remote current regulation through low-power signal commands. Distinct from circuit protection devices, contactors maintain closed contacts under normal operation until receiving an open command or fault-induced automatic disengagement, ensuring continuous current conduction during equipment service cycles.

Technical Specification
The AC contactor CJX2-1204 is a contactor with four sets of 4Ps (four sets of four contacts). This contactor is widely used in electrical control systems to control the starting, stopping, and reversing operations of electric motors.
The main features of CJX2-1204 contactor include compact structural design, reliable contact connection, and highly durable performance. It is made of high-quality materials, ensuring a long-term stable working state.
This contactor has a high current and voltage capacity, suitable for the control of small and medium-sized motors. It has good electrical and mechanical properties and can operate stably in various harsh working environments.
CJX2-1204 contactor also has low power consumption and noise level, and can provide reliable Galvanic isolation and protection. It is also equipped with a reliable thermal overload protection device to ensure safe operation of the motor in case of overload.
This contactor is easy to install and maintain, and has a long service life. It is widely used in fields such as industrial automation, construction, metallurgy, transportation, and water treatment.
In short, the AC contactor CJX2-1204 four group 4P is a high-performance and reliable electrical control equipment suitable for the control needs of various small and medium-sized motors.
